Directions

If you plan to fly, we suggest that you do so into Boston's Logan International Airport (BOS). Logan and BU's campus are both accessible via public transportation (MBTA, the "T"). 

Amtrak train service travels to Boston's South Station and Back Bay Station. The closest station stop to BU is Back Bay Station. If you are taking the Commuter Rail, you can get off at the Yawkey stop.
